#bcfac4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bcfac4 is composed of 73.7% red, 98%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.6%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 127.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.1% and a lightness of 85.9%. #bcfac4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#79f589.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#bcfac4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bcfac4 has RGB values of R:188, G:250,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 12384964.

Hex triplet bcfac4 #bcfac4
RGB Decimal 188, 250, 196 rgb(188,250,196)
RGB Percent 73.7, 98, 76.9 rgb(73.7%,98%,76.9%)
CMYK 25, 0, 22, 2
HSL 127.7°, 86.1, 85.9 hsl(127.7,86.1%,85.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 127.7°, 24.8, 98
Web Safe ccffcc #ccffcc
CIE-LAB 93.035, -29.719, 19.733
XYZ 64.886, 83.046, 64.832
xyY 0.305, 0.39, 83.046
CIE-LCH 93.035, 35.674, 146.416
CIE-LUV 93.035, -30.714, 34.18
Hunter-Lab 91.13, -32.382, 21.61
Binary 10111100, 11111010, 11000100

Shades and Tints of #bcfac4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000601 is the darkest color, while #f3fef4 is the lightest one.
